LA GALAXY LINEUP (4-4-2)

Pinedo; Rogers, Leonardo, Gonzalez, Gargan; Donovan, Juninho, Sarvas, Ishizaki; Keane, Zardes

SEATTLE SOUNDERS LINEUP (4-4-2)

Frei; Leonardo Gonzalez, Scott, Marshall, Yedlin; Neagle, Pineda, Alonso, Evans; Martins, Dempsey

The big lineup changes are Osvaldo Alonso is back in the central midfield for the Sounders and A.J. De La Garza did not make the gameday squad for LA. Aside from that we're going to follow along and hope that this game doesn't go into extra time so we normal East Coast folk can get some sleep.
